**College overview**
The Australian National University (ANU) College of Engineering, Computing and Cybernetics (CECC) is a vibrant and diverse community of more than three thousand students, staff, and visitors. Our College is comprised of three schools: the School of Computing, School of Cybernetics, and School of Engineering, supported by the Professional Services Group. **Position overview**
There is currently an opening for a continuing appointment to provide high-quality service to stakeholders in the College community. The Service Officer - Student Services is responsible for the provision of day-to-day generalist advice and administrative services, ensuring data accuracy and integrity and timely escalation of more complex aspects to the relevant team members.
This position will work closely with the student and academic community within the College of Engineering Computing and Cybernetics to provide administration and support.
The ANU provides attractive benefits and excellent support to maintain a healthy work/life balance and offers generous remuneration benefits, including four weeks paid vacation per year, assistance with relocation expenses and 17% employer contribution to superannuation. This also includes generous parental leave, the possibility of flexible and part time working arrangements, a parental and aged care support program, dual career hire programs, ANU school holiday programs, and childcare facilities on campus.
